New Tiggo 7 2026 Arrives in Brazil with More Technology and Same Price
CAOA Chery officially launched the Tiggo 7 2026, its best-selling mid-size SUV, with new technological features, updated design, and the promise of best cost-benefit in the category.
The model is already available at Brazilian dealerships and maintains the prices of the previous line, even with the enhanced technology package.
The main novelty is the new high-definition multimedia center, now included in all versions. The system features renovated interface, voice commands, and wireless integration with Android Auto and Apple CarPlay, ensuring a smoother and more practical experience for the driver.

According to Jan Telecki, the brand’s marketing director, “the new Tiggo 7 2026 is proof of CAOA Chery’s commitment to delivering technology, performance, and real value to Brazilian consumers.”
Latest Generation Technology and Connectivity
The new multimedia system is equipped with the SemiDrive X9 chip, which offers greater processing capacity and faster responses. This improvement ensures more stable operation and more immersive digital experience, transforming the Tiggo 7’s cabin into a true connectivity hub.
Additionally, the brand highlights that updates reinforce the SUV’s positioning as one of the most technological in its category, without raising the final price for the consumer.
The 2026 line maintains four versions, all with complete equipment and powerful engines:
- Tiggo 7 Sport: R$ 139.990
- Pro Max Drive: R$ 169.990
- Pro Hybrid Max Drive: R$ 169.990
- Pro PHEV: R$ 219.990
Even with technological advancements, prices remain unchanged, reinforcing the excellent cost-benefit of the model compared to its main competitors.
Engine and Hybrid Performance
The Tiggo 7 Sport features a 1.5 turbo flex engine with 150 hp. Furthermore, the CVT with 9 simulated gears provides smooth and quick shifts.
The Pro Max Drive comes with a 1.6 turbo gasoline engine delivering 187 hp. On the other hand, the manual dual-clutch transmission with 7 gears ensures agile and efficient performance.
Meanwhile, the Pro Hybrid Max Drive combines the 1.5 turbo flex engine with a 48V mild hybrid system. This results in reduced consumption and a smoother driving experience.
Finally, the Tiggo 7 Pro PHEV stands out. It combines the 1.5 turbo engine with two electric motors, totaling 317 hp. Additionally, the 19.27 kWh battery provides up to 63 km of electric range, emphasizing its focus on efficiency and sustainability.
